A blaze engulfed a traditional hut ex-inn in Geislingen an der Steige, District of Göppingen, causing around 150,000 Euros worth of destruction. The fire reportedly ignited on a Tuesday while maintenance work was underway, as per the authorities. The Kreisstraße 7313 was entirely shut down for two hours during firefighting operations. Now, the police are probing arson, as a police representative announced on a Wednesday. Thankfully, no injuries were registered.
